  1. NTSR1 (43–385) means that the N- and C-terminal residues are truncated, the receptor starts from residue 43, and the receptor ends with residue 385. E122W, M112W, F116W and L157W are the mutations to tryptophan at position 3.41. Deletion of the i3-loop from position 229 to 297 is indicated as i3d (229–297). T4L indicates the fusion of the T4 lysozyme sequence between TM5 and TM6.
